This triangulation station is part of the NGS network, which establishes and maintains geodetic control across the United States. Trig points serve as precisely positioned reference stations for surveying, mapping, and engineering projects. Located near Washington Park in Illinois at coordinates 38.61707°, -90.09093°, this benchmark provides essential horizontal positional control for the region. Trig stations like this one are typically established at elevated or prominent locations to facilitate line-of-sight measurements between control points. Such stations are integral to the National Spatial Reference System and support both professional surveyors and mapping agencies. The documentation and verification of these reference points remain important for maintaining the accuracy and reliability of surveying networks, ensuring consistency in land records, infrastructure projects, and geographic information systems across the country.

Geodetic context in United States

The national geodetic reference in United States is maintained by National Geodetic Survey (NGS). The active datum is NAD83(2011) / NATRF2022 (active). Coordinates shown on this page are expressed in WGS84 (ETRF/ITRF-compatible) which is directly usable in most modern GNSS receivers. Is this point verified and usable for professional surveying?

This record has been community-verified 0 times. Data quality depends on the source: NGS and official national agency points are typically centimetre-accurate, OpenStreetMap survey points are metre-accurate, and GeoNames topographic landmarks (peaks, hills) are reference-grade only. Always cross-reference with the original agency datasheet before using this point for cadastral, legal, or safety-critical work.
